1. The correlation coefficient r measures:

A) The slope of the regression line

B) The strength and direction of the linear relationship between two variables

C) The proportion of variance explained

D) The predicted value of y



Correct Answer: The strength and direction of the linear relationship between
two variables



Rationale: The correlation coefficient r measures the strength and direction
of the linear relationship between two variables, ranging from -1 to +1.
Values near ±1 indicate strong linear relationships, while values near 0
indicate weak or no linear relationship.



2. A correlation coefficient of r = 0.85 indicates:

A) A strong positive linear relationship

B) A weak positive linear relationship

C) A strong negative linear relationship

D) No linear relationship



Correct Answer: A strong positive linear relationship



Rationale: An r value of 0.85 is close to +1, indicating a strong positive linear
relationship between the two variables. As one variable increases, the other
tends to increase as well.



3. A correlation coefficient of r = -0.75 indicates:

,A) A strong positive linear relationship

B) A weak positive linear relationship

C) A strong negative linear relationship

D) No linear relationship



Correct Answer: A strong negative linear relationship



Rationale: An r value of -0.75 is close to -1, indicating a strong negative
linear relationship. As one variable increases, the other tends to decrease.



4. A correlation coefficient of r = 0.12 indicates:

A) A strong positive linear relationship

B) A weak positive linear relationship

C) A strong negative linear relationship

D) No linear relationship



Correct Answer: A weak positive linear relationship



Rationale: An r value of 0.12 is close to 0, indicating a weak positive linear
relationship. There is little to no linear association between the variables.



5. The coefficient of determination r² measures:

A) The slope of the regression line

B) The strength and direction of the linear relationship

C) The proportion of the variance in y that is explained by the linear
relationship with x

D) The predicted value of y

, Correct Answer: The proportion of the variance in y that is explained by the
linear relationship with x



Rationale: r² represents the proportion of the variance in the response
variable y that is explained by the linear relationship with the predictor
variable x. It is always between 0 and 1.



6. If r² = 0.64, what is the correlation coefficient r?

A) 0.64

B) 0.80

C) 0.32

D) 0.40



Correct Answer: 0.80



Rationale: r² = 0.64, so r = √0.64 = 0.80. The correlation coefficient is the
positive square root of r² (assuming a positive relationship).



7. If r² = 0.36, what is the correlation coefficient r?

A) 0.36

B) 0.60

C) 0.18

D) 0.72



Correct Answer: 0.60



Rationale: r² = 0.36, so r = √0.36 = 0.60. This means 36% of the variance in
y is explained by the linear relationship with x.
